ES Group is a multi-brand group operating across industrial recruitment (ES Recruit), complex steel fabrication (ES Steel), and specialist personnel (ES Site Services). This is a hands-on execution role at the heart of the Group's marketing function - responsible for bringing strategy to life across all three brands with pace, creativity, and commercial awareness.
Reporting directly to the Marketing Director, the Senior Marketing Executive owns day-to-day delivery across the marketing plan, reporting, content, automation, digital channels, and agency liaison. Strategy is set by the Marketing Director; priorities can shift quickly, and the right person will thrive on variety, spin multiple plates calmly, and approach every challenge with a problem-solving mindset. The office culture is family-oriented, informal, and fun.

Marketing Automation and CRM Communications
- Plan, build, and manage automated sales and marketing customer journeys using Bullhorn Automation or equivalent marketing automation software.
- Design and produce email communications and messaging sequences that are well-crafted, on-brand, and commercially effective.
- Manage audience segmentation and data within the CRM and/or email platform, ensuring lists are accurate, relevant, and compliant.
- Monitor automation performance, identify drop-off points, and continually improve sequence logic and content based on results.
